Transaction 72dfbe32395df69a2334f1e3041b128fb08f15bc6fc8255bc8585b4cd64d7517

2 Input
2 Outputs
  • 72dfbe32395df69a2334f1e3041b128fb08f15bc6fc8255bc8585b4cd64d7517:0
  • value  668053
    address  3261ywuU18F2aLmgCr7iKPSg56CtYjRncf
  • 72dfbe32395df69a2334f1e3041b128fb08f15bc6fc8255bc8585b4cd64d7517:1
  • value  7537586
    address  36ouz6wkVbk7g5FbojUBphf3MPFWKsXgbE